Digital Designers are in-demand, but they must have a substantial portfolio; it is the biggest factor in hiring. You might build your portfolio from scratch or work freelance to build up your portfolio and earn money while you look for a permanent position within a company. You’ll get more exposure by posting your portfolio on sites and sharing your portfolio online.

A portfolio is a collection of work that showcases an individual's skills, abilities, and achievements. It is often used to demonstrate proficiency in a particular field or to provide evidence of past performance. Having a portfolio can be very beneficial, particularly for professionals and creatives. A portfolio provides a way to showcase your skills and abilities to potential employers or clients. By presenting your work in an organized and professional manner, you can show that you have the necessary skills to excel in your field. A portfolio can also be used to showcase your achievements, such as completed projects or successful campaigns. This can help you stand out from other candidates and demonstrate your track record of success. A well-crafted portfolio can help establish your credibility and expertise in your field. It can demonstrate that you have a deep understanding of your industry and the skills necessary to succeed. A portfolio can be a valuable tool for tracking your progress over time. By keeping a record of your work, you can see how your skills have developed and how you have grown as a professional. Finally, a portfolio can help you make a strong impression on potential employers or clients. By presenting your work in a compelling and visually appealing way, you can capture their attention and leave a lasting impression.

What is in a Portfolio

For a person in a Digital Design career field, a portfolio typically showcases an individual's design skills and abilities in a digital format. However, you can create a physical portfolio with your printed materials in it. Take a look at some key elements that may be included in a Digital Designer’s portfolio.

If you are looking to jumpstart your creative career, create a portfolio website. Make sure you show your versatility and display your unique personality throughout. Always display your best work. Most importantly, make it clean and easy to navigate.
